The QUT Learning Potential Fund Committee was established in 2006 to assist in the development and fundraising activities of the Learning Potential Fund. Mr Scott Sheppard is the Acting Chairman of the Committee. Mr Sheppard commenced as Deputy Vice-Chancellor (Division of International & Development) at QUT in February 2008.

Mr Sheppard provides leadership to the fundraising campaign with a committee of members include:

  • Mr Wei-Loong Chen
  • Ms Mary Kelly, QUT
  • Professor Vi McLean, QUT
  • Ms Tracey Spicer
  • Ms Marisa Vecchio.

QUT thanks each committee member for supporting disadvantaged QUT students through their commitment to the Fund.
